When chords are written with a slash like C/B, it means you are playing a C chord with a B note as the root (or lowest note)

C: x 3 2 0 1 0
C/B: x 2 2 0 1 0
C/Bb: x 1 2 0 1 0

You see notation like that a lot in Nashville.
